#61b660 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#61b660 is composed of 38% red, 71.4% green and 37.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 46.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 47.3% yellow and 28.6% black. It has a hue angle of 119.3 degrees, a saturation of 37.1% and a lightness of 54.5%. #61b660 color hex could be obtained by blending #c2ffc0 with #006d00.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

Shades and Tints of #61b660
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010201 is the darkest color, while #f4faf4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#61b660
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#849284 is the less saturated color, while #1bfd19 is the most saturated one.
